MIDDETOWN, PA — Pennsylvania Lottery enthusiasts have reason to celebrate as a series of significant winnings have been reported across the state. Highlighting the excitement, a Powerball® ticket worth $1 million was sold in Bucks County during the October 23 drawing. The fortuitous ticket, purchased at Cigarette Outlet on South Delmorr Avenue in Morrisville, matched five out of the five white balls drawn, falling just short of the jackpot by missing the red Powerball number. For its role in this lucky occurrence, the retailer will receive a $5,000 bonus.
